How to fill out a Randall County bail bond:

01
Gather necessary information: Before filling out the bail bond form, you will need to collect some important details. These include the defendant's full name, date of birth, booking number, and the amount of bail set by the court.
02
Contact a bail bond agent: It is highly recommended to seek the assistance of a professional bail bond agent. They will guide you through the process and help you fill out the required paperwork correctly.
03
Complete the application form: The bail bond agent will provide you with the necessary application form. Fill out each section carefully, ensuring accuracy and completeness. Provide your personal information, contact details, and any other required details as requested.
04
Provide the defendant's information: In the form, you will need to provide the defendant's full name, date of birth, and booking number obtained from the jail. Double-check the accuracy of this information to avoid any complications.
05
Indicate the bail amount: Write the exact bail amount set by the court. Make sure to enter it correctly to prevent any complications in the bail process.
06
Sign and date the form: After completing all the required sections, sign the form and include the date. Your signature indicates your agreement to be financially responsible for the bail amount if the defendant fails to appear in court.

Who needs a Randall County bail bond?

01
Individuals accused of a crime: Those who have been arrested and are unable to pay the full bail amount set by the court may require a bail bond. A bail bond allows them to secure their release from jail until their court hearings.
02
Family or friends of the accused: The family members or close friends of the accused person may need to obtain a Randall County bail bond on their behalf. This is done to ensure the release of their loved one from custody.
03
Anyone wishing to help secure someone's release: If you know someone who has been arrested and are willing to take responsibility for their bail amount, you may choose to obtain a Randall County bail bond on their behalf. This allows you to assist in their release from jail.

Randall County bail bond is a legal document that is used to secure the release of a defendant who has been arrested and is awaiting trial in Randall County, Texas. It is a financial guarantee that the defendant will appear in court as required.
A bail bond can be filed by the defendant, their family members, or a professional bail bondsman on behalf of the defendant. It is required when the defendant is unable to pay the full amount of bail set by the court.
To fill out a Randall County bail bond, you will need to provide the necessary information about the defendant, such as their name, address, date of birth, and the charges they are facing. You may also need to provide collateral or a signature guaranteeing the bond.
The purpose of a Randall County bail bond is to ensure that defendants who have been charged with a crime have an incentive to appear in court for their scheduled hearings. It allows them to be released from custody while awaiting trial.
On a Randall County bail bond, you must report the full name, address, and contact details of the defendant. You must also include information about the charges they are facing and the amount of bail being requested.
